NCOE Program Receives Excellence Award

Innovative Digital Early Learning program received the 2016 “Partners in Educational Excellence Award”

Napa Valley Register
Published on April 6, 2016

The Napa County Office of Education (NCOE) innovative Digital Early Learning program has received the 2016 “Partners in Educational Excellence Award” from the Association of California School Administrators.

The award recognizes exemplary school-community partnership programs.

The NCOE, in collaboration with nonprofits NapaLearns and the Napa Valley Vintners Association, is using digital early learning to narrow the achievement gap facing children entering kindergarten.

“Napa is a leader in intra-county collaboration, which is reflected in the work we’ve been able to do for preschool students and their families,” said Barbara Nemko, Napa County superintendent of schools.
